Annandale
Annandale is a hamlet in Cherry Township, Butler County, Pennsylvania. Annandale is situated nearby to the hamlet Boyers, as well as near Keenan.Places in the Area
Nearby places include Boyers and Hilliards.
Boyers
Hamlet
Boyers is an unincorporated village in Marion Township, Butler County, Pennsylvania, United States. It has a small population with a few businesses located in the center of the town.
Hilliards
Hamlet
Hilliards is an unincorporated village that is located in Washington Township, Butler County, Pennsylvania, United States. Hilliards is situated 3 miles east of Annandale.
Murrinsville
Hamlet
Murrinsville is an unincorporated community located in Marion Township, Butler County, Pennsylvania, United States, at the intersection of state routes 58 and 308. Murrinsville is situated 3½ miles north of Annandale.
